Most fireplace tools sets come in pairs and have many storage options. Some sets for fireplace tools include hanging or laying storage, as well as upright. Hanging storage is comprised of hooks and racks that are screwed to the wall near the fireplace. These are ideal for small tools. Laying storage consists of short dogs on which the tools can be positioned. This is great for tools that are larger.
